  • Abstract
    Laser scanners are popular tools for acquiring a digital model of a real object. To achieve a realistic appearance the model needs to incorporate surface colour information in addition to the geometry. The task of mapping photos onto a 3D object is often referred to as texture mapping. This paper investigates the texturing of 3D surface models obtained with a FastSCANtrade hand-held laser scanner. The texture mapping algorithm starts with a triangle mesh of an object of interest and a set of images of the same object. The complete solution incorporates texture mapping, texture blending and texture packing.
